General request: on selvage cuff detail, I suggest putting that on the other end of the cuff, such that the detail is visible when the sleeve is rolled. For illustration, see how the end of the sleeve can peek out? Selvage would look cool there:
-
Currently the selvage is on the side of the interior cuff towards the elbow. My suggestion is effectively to flip that around to where the detail is still on the inside of the cuff, but on the end, at the opening, so that you can have it visible when rolling your sleeve using the master sleeve roll: http://touch.artofmanliness.com/artofmanliness/#!/entry/how-to-roll-up-your-shirt-sleeves,51524b3787443d6c8e4657ab
-
The inner tape would be rotated 180 degrees. I'll take a closer look to see if I'm missing something. This is just a wacky thought, I'm not terribly invested.

Three piece patches are territory reserved for specific groups. I do not think it is a good idea to put one on unless you understand the ramifications and are prepared for all eventualities. Some individuals may not care to ask whether it is a fashion item or not. Tread lightly!
Get moving on that vest though!! I love mine.
-
Top Rocker = Club,
Bottom Rocker = Territory. -
